Remix New Features and Plug-in Governance

Duration: 01:30:03

Speaker: François Guezengar, Iuri Matias, Liana Husikyan, Rob Stupay, Yann Levreau

Type: Breakout

Expertise: Intermediate

Event: Devcon

Date: Invalid Date

We’ve updated Remix’s architecture so that everything is a plugin. We’ve invited developers out there in "Ethereumland" to make plugins to expand Remix’s functionality to address their uses cases. This workshop will begin with introductions to some of these plugins. Then together, we will go through tutorials using the NEW Remix tutorial framework, to learn the techniques needed to use these plugins.

Farcaster frames: building embeddable Ethereum apps

Frames are an open standard for creating embeddable, interactive apps in social media feeds and on the web. They help solve one of the hardest problems for Ethereum dapp developers: distribution. Although frames originated on Farcaster, it's now possible to build cross-platform frames that work on Farcaster, Lens, XMTP, and the open web. In this hands on workshop we'll introduce the core concepts behind frames and build a simple frame app that interacts with a smart contract.
